How to Enter BIOS Windows 11 HP: A Step-by-Step Guide for Beginners

On an HP computer running Windows 11, you can usually enter the UEFI/BIOS setup during startup or use Windows’ Advanced startup menu. The startup key can vary by HP model.

Enter HP BIOS during startup

  1. Save your work and shut down the computer.
  2. Turn the PC on and immediately tap Esc repeatedly to open the HP Startup Menu on models that support it.
  3. Choose the BIOS Setup option, commonly associated with F10.

Some HP models allow F10 to be pressed directly during startup. Check the exact model’s HP documentation if the startup menu does not appear.

Open UEFI settings from Windows 11

  1. Open Settings > System > Recovery.
  2. Under Advanced startup, select Restart now.
  3. After the PC restarts, choose Troubleshoot > Advanced options.
  4. Select UEFI Firmware Settings when that option is available, then restart into firmware setup.

Change firmware settings carefully

BIOS/UEFI controls can affect booting, Secure Boot, virtualization, storage, and hardware behavior. Record existing values before changing unfamiliar settings. Do not disable security features simply to follow an old installation workaround.

If the firmware is protected by an administrator or BIOS password you do not know, use HP or your organization’s legitimate support process rather than attempting to bypass it.
